ELB <br />� OS/1999 <br /> HAYDEN SERIES <br />� The Hayden series consists of deep well drained soils that formed in calcareous loamy glacial till <br /> on glacial moraines and till plains. These soils have moderate permeability. Their slopes range <br /> from 2 to 40 percent. Mean annual precipitation is about 28 inches, and mean annual temperature <br />' is about 46 degrees F. <br /> TAXONOMIC CLASS: Fine-loamy, mixed, superactive, mesic Glossic Hapludalfs <br />� TYPICAL PEDON: Hayden loam with a 6 percent convex slope on a terminal moraine in a <br /> deciduous forest. (Colors are for moist soil unless otherwise noted.) <br /> A--0 to 2 inches; very dark gray (lOYR 3/1) loam; weak fine granular structure; very friable; <br />� about 5 percent coarse fragments; neutral; abrupt smooth boundary. (1 to 4 inches thickj <br /> E--2 to 9 inches; dark grayish brown (lOYR 4/2) light loam; weak thin platy structure; very <br /> friable; few very dark gray (lOYR 3/1) worm casts in upper part; about 5 percent coarse <br />� fragments; slightly acid; clear wavy boundary. (0 to 12 inches thick) <br /> BE--9 to 14 inches; brown (lOYR 5/3) fine sandy loam; weak fine and medium subangular <br /> blocky structure; friable; many distinct coatings of clean sand and silt particles on faces of peds; <br />� about 5 percent coarse fragments; medium acid; clear wavy boundary. (0 to 8 inches thick) <br /> Bt1--14 to 28 inches; yellowish brown (lOYR 5/4) loam; moderate fine and medium subangular <br /> blocky structure; firm; few faint coatings of clean sand and silt particles and few faint dark <br />� yellowish brown (lOYR 4/4) clay films on faces of peds; about 5 percent coarse fragments; <br /> strongly acid; clear wavy boundary. <br /> Bt2--28 to 38 inches; yellowish brown (lOYR 5/4) loam; moderate fine and medium prismatic <br />� structure parting to moderate fine and medium angular blocky; firm; many distinct dark <br /> yellowish brown (IOYR 4/4) clay films on faces of peds; about 5 percent coarse fragments; few <br /> prominent black clayey fillings in root channels; strongly acid; clear wavy boundary. <br />' <br />� Svoboda Ecolo�ical Resow�ces 744 Brown Road North <br /> Project No.: 2007-081-03 23 "C'ed SehulCze <br />' <br />
